Artist statement

Concepts
I think most of my work is about storytelling: capturing a situation or a scene that seemed to be memorable or unusual in some way. I like to present a simplified world broken down into colours and shapes, and let the viewers imagination fill in the gaps. As subject matter, I draw inspiration from everyday scenes, and local events or the strange things that people do.

Influences
My work draws upon a range of references, from local events and customs, to architecture, people in fancy dress, unusual objects and textured surfaces. Artist influences are wide, ranging from Paul Coldwell to Craig Atkinson and of course the genius that is Olivier Kugler.
